This time around, she will showcase a different side of her as she proves her versatility in acting via the psychological thriller "Babae at Baril", where she plays a regular saleslady in a local department store. She lives a normal life until she finds a peculiar-looking gun right on her doorstep - a gun that gives her the power to do anything she wants, talk back to whoever she wants and even hurt anyone she wants.

Directed by Rae Red, Babae at Baril is an entry to this year's QCinema International Film Festival's Asian Next Wave Competition, It is one of the three Filipino titles that received a P1.5M production grant. Catch it in cinemas from October 13 to 22!
